I noticed in the huge "last names" thread that there's going to be work done on this this summer.
I'd like to know what the "this" that's being done is going to be. because some of the proposals in that thread were really really bad. I'm sorry, but I'm completely at a loss as to what the benefit of being able to "sell" a name is, no matter what the protections are against 'name barons' or 'name greifing'. Who came up with this idea? Why should it take developer time? How is it supposed to be an improvement over the current system?
Also, if you do buy a name, will you actually be able to use it... or will you need to create a new character? If you can change your name, why not allow people to change their first names? If you can't, why is this a big enough deal you need to create a "project" and spend development time on it?

Heya Argent--that's what the earlier "Changing and Creating SL Names" meeting was for, to get live feedback (in addition to all that's already been said). A policy has not been defined yet, we're working that out based on Resident feedback, but we do want to make moves. Clearly this is popular and frequently-requested in the community, which is why we're investing time + energy on it. Oy, every time I hear a related variant of "Can I change my name?" come up... this is what makes it a big deal. I too have heard the concerns of "name barony" coming up, with some likening it to those who grab large swathes of domain names on the WWW. There would then, sensibly, have to be enough "friction", or some sort of limits to deter that. Those have not yet been determined. One of the challenges at present is, as you've alluded to, it's very convoluted to speculate what might happen: which is exactly why we need a clearer-defined policy. (Otherwise someone could spin off all sorts of "What ifs?", most of them leading into fear of abuses.) About first name changes: they're likely much further off. We're focusing here on two things: 1) creating and 2) changing last names in Second Life. More details of that will of course emerge as we continue progress on it.
